二十碳四炔酸(ETYA)对培养猪甲状腺细胞的作用。磷脂酸 - 磷脂酰肌醇循环的抑制、碘化作用以及环磷酸腺苷对促甲状腺激素反应性之间的关系。

Effects of eicosatetraynoic acid (ETYA) on cultured pig thyroid cells. Relationships between the inhibition of the phosphatidate-phosphatidyl inositol cycle, the iodination and the cyclic AMP responsiveness to thyrotropin.

作者信息

Haye B, Gerard C, Jacquemin C

出版信息

FEBS Lett. 1982 Nov 8;148(2):281-8. doi: 10.1016/0014-5793(82)80825-9.

DOI:10.1016/0014-5793(82)80825-9
PMID:6185361
Abstract

The arachidonate inhibition of the adenylate-cyclase system of cultured pig thyroid cells was not mediated by cyclooxygenase, lipoxygenase or peroxidase metabolites. Indeed ETYA, an inhibitor of cyclooxygenase and lipoxygenase, and methimazole, an inhibitor of peroxidase and iodination were without effect on the arachidonate inhibition. Moreover the effect of arachidonate was amplified by a combination with ETYA. In 32P incorporation experiments we observed a modification of the labelling of individual phospholipids of cultured pig thyroid cells resulting in a decrease into phosphatidylinositol (PI) and an increase into phosphatidate (PA) of arachidonate and ETYA-treated cells. These results may be explained by an inhibition of CDP-diacylglycerol: inositol transferase and conversely a stimulation of PI specific phospholipase C yielding a decrease in PI and an increase in PA, which inhibits in turn adenylate cyclase activity possibly by Ca2+ translocation.

摘要

花生四烯酸对培养的猪甲状腺细胞腺苷酸环化酶系统的抑制作用并非由环氧化酶、脂氧化酶或过氧化物酶代谢产物介导。事实上,环氧化酶和脂氧化酶的抑制剂ETYA以及过氧化物酶和碘化作用的抑制剂甲巯咪唑对花生四烯酸的抑制作用均无影响。此外,花生四烯酸与ETYA联合使用时其作用会增强。在³²P掺入实验中,我们观察到培养的猪甲状腺细胞中个别磷脂的标记发生了改变,花生四烯酸和ETYA处理的细胞中磷脂酰肌醇(PI)减少而磷脂酸(PA)增加。这些结果可能是由于CDP - 二酰甘油:肌醇转移酶受到抑制,相反,PI特异性磷脂酶C受到刺激,导致PI减少而PA增加,PA可能通过Ca²⁺转运反过来抑制腺苷酸环化酶活性。
